The current median sale price in Fremont, NE is $192,500 according to Redfin data. Homes spend a median of 54 days on the market. 16.7% of homes sold above asking price. The market has 5.3 months of supply. The median price per square foot is $150. Zillow's observed rent index is $1,105/month. About 61.4% of housing units are owner-occupied. The median year homes were built is 1965. There are 11,749 total housing units.
